Job 37:3–13
3 He lets it loose beneath the entire sky;
his lightning to the endse of the earth.
4 Then there comes a roaring sound;
God thundersf with his majestic voice.
He does not restrain the lightning
when his rumbling voice is heard.
5 God thunders wondrously with his voice;
he does great things that we cannot comprehend.
6 For he says to the snow,g “Fall to the earth,”
and the torrential rains, his mighty torrential rains,
7 serve as his sign to all mankind,
so that all men may know his work.
8 The wild animals enter their lairs
and stay in their dens.h
9 The windstorm comes from its chamber,
and the cold from the driving north winds.
10 Ice is formed by the breath of God,i
and watery expanses are frozen.
11 He saturates clouds with moisture;j
he scatters his lightning through them.
